Scientific Associates, LLC (SA) developed the PureShrimpTM Recirculating Aquaculture Systems for many reasons:
     
  • Raise marine species in salt water
  • Improve efficiency of recirculating aquaculture systems (RAS)
  • Reduce discharge to near-zero levels
  • Build systems that are scalable
  • Ensure systems could be located anywhere, in any climate
  • Eliminate dependence on natural marine water sources
  • Ensure systems are environmentally friendly
  • Ensure traceability for entire life cycle
  • Increase biosecurity
  • Raise species in "clean" water systems
  • Eliminate risk of escapes
  • Use denitrification technology to eliminate the concerns and limitations of heterotrophic (biofloc) systems
  • Use RAS in both grow out and hatchery systems
  • Produce fresh shrimp that is antibiotic, additive and preservative free.

To prove and refine the PureShrimpTM Recirculating Aquaculture Systems, SA used penaeid shrimp species native to the Florida peninsula, p. setiferus and l. duorarum. This allowed the adult shrimp that were produced to be sold in the local market for live bait. As no other commercial entity had spawned these species, SA has made groundbreaking advancements in the breeding of both p. setiferus and l. duorarum. Not only was the species unique, but also adapting recirculating technology to hatchery operations was previously unheard of in aquaculture.

Once the system had been proven for local species, SA added the popular consumer food shrimp species p. vannamei to their hatchery operations. SA currently produces both p. vannamei and p. setiferus in both hatchery and grow-out pilot systems.
